  Re: startin with robolab
 
(...) There are actually two versions of the Lego Dacta Intelligent House. The earlier version #9707 is packaged with the Control Lab Serial Interface B (#2001304) which uses the Lego Logo software. It can also be used with Lego Engineer 2.0 (which (...) (24 years ago, 24-Dec-01, to lugnet.robotics.rcx.robolab, lugnet.dacta)
